yarn

 
Noun yarn has 2 senses
  1. narration, recital, yarn - the act of giving an account describing incidents or a course of events; "his narration was hesitant"
    --1 is a kind of report, account
    --1 has parts:
     body; introduction; conclusion, end, close, closing, ending
    --1 has particulars: relation, telling, recounting
    Derived form: verb yarn1
  2. thread, yarn - a fine cord of twisted fibers (of cotton or silk or wool or nylon etc.) used in sewing and weaving
    --2 is a kind of cord
    --2 has particulars:
     cotton; dental floss, floss; floss; Lastex; ligature; pile, nap; purl; suture; tinsel; warp; woof, weft, filling, pick; worsted
Verb yarn has 1 sense
  1. yarn - tell or spin a yarn
    --1 is one way to
    tell, narrate, recount, recite
    Derived form: noun yarn1
